Output 65c6ba273961f946d3b45358bed5bfe845156ae7f4af4f852cbb61899de7146a:1

value
2423420
script pubkey
OP_0 OP_PUSHBYTES_20 ebc03ab741a83613aaf5c1e28d3e7bce41414b7d
address
ltc1qa0qr4d6p4qmp82h4c83g60nmeeq5zjmaxz767h
transaction
65c6ba273961f946d3b45358bed5bfe845156ae7f4af4f852cbb61899de7146a
spent
true